ALEXANDRIA. Faccia Luna Trattoria makes eating pizza an upscale experience rather than just a quickie meal. Surroundings are sophisticated yet casual, and the menu includes homemade pastas, fresh salads, hearty sandwiches, and a variety of appetizers, along with the specialty – wood-fired pizzas. Create your own pie, or order from the menu's established options. Drinks include bottled Italian wines and a collection of domestic microbrews. Outdoor dining available. Smart casual dress.

ALEXANDRIA. Get burgers topped any way you like at this casual joint. They're legendary local fare – thick, juicy, and delightfully fattening! Five Guys also makes some of the area's best homemade fries and grilled dogs. Family-owned and operated by the five Murrell brothers, the restaurant is now a regional chain. The owners assert that the popularity of their burgers and fries comes from using only the freshest ingredients. Casual dress.

ALEXANDRIA. Taqueria Poblano takes you south of the border with its brightly colored walls, tiled bar, photographs of Mexico, and lively mariachi music. The menu, a mix of Southern Californian and Mexican cuisine, is just as festive. Fresh ingredients and friendly service make the place a sure-fire winner. To start, try zesty taquitos or quesadillas. Then, sample a Baja fish taco, chicken burrito, or plate of chilis rellenos. Margaritas, Mexican beers, sangria, and Chilean wines serve as thirst-quenchers. Outdoor patio dining available. Smart casual dress.
